Transaction 540380836c5cbe897ef15f1e9921c02a1f94b8dc2bac73bd26dd1c738ff9e215

2 Input
2 Outputs
  • 540380836c5cbe897ef15f1e9921c02a1f94b8dc2bac73bd26dd1c738ff9e215:0
  • value  5201297
    address  1Bfx8AcEVmhgguSiYutGqg9MfiZciWGvDU
  • 540380836c5cbe897ef15f1e9921c02a1f94b8dc2bac73bd26dd1c738ff9e215:1
  • value  3879244
    address  18byyEd7wB9b4kkBDgcPwzaUmnYYadAJda